About Peter Drew

Peter Drew is a scholar working on Epidemiology, Surgery, Pulmonary and Respiratory Medicine, Rehabilitation and Molecular Biology, having authored 43 papers that have together received 479 indexed citations. Recurring topics across this work include Burn Injury Management and Outcomes (9 papers), Wound Healing and Treatments (5 papers), Electrolyte and hormonal disorders (5 papers), Workplace Violence and Bullying (3 papers), Occupational Health and Safety Research (3 papers), Surgical Sutures and Adhesives (2 papers), Colorectal and Anal Carcinomas (2 papers) and Injury Epidemiology and Prevention (2 papers). The work is most often cited by research in Rehabilitation (62 citations), Dermatology (33 citations), Epidemiology (123 citations), Emergency Medicine (29 citations) and Occupational Therapy (14 citations). Peter Drew has collaborated with scholars based in United Kingdom, Australia and Canada. Frequent co-authors include W.A. Dickson, Sarah Hemington‐Gorse, Tom Potokar, Dean Harris, J Beynon, Matthew L. Davies, Norman J. Carr, M.G. Lucas, F. J. Goodwin and Martyn Evans. Their work appears in journals such as Burns, Journal of Plastic Reconstructive & Aesthetic Surgery, Clinical Science, British journal of surgery and Nephrology Dialysis Transplantation.
